Dirty Little Secret Cosmetics Lipstick Review

 

Okay guys, we tried Dirty Little Secret Cosmetics' line of lipsticks ($10 each) recently so you know we had to share our thoughts! Our first impression was that the packaging of these is insanely adorable (black and white polka dot boxes). You know how much we love cute packaging, so instead of overusing the phrase "super cute" I'm just going to move right along. These smell deliciously like candy. I cannot for the life of me pinpoint WHAT kind of candy so if you have tried these and KNOW what that scent is, let me know! It's driving me crazy! Anyway, all of their lipsticks are super creamy and slightly sheer but for the most part they are buildable. I DO think that the colors shown here work SO much better for this creamy formula than the crazy colors (which are shown below). We've compiled a mini list of colors we think you NEED.



So, what shades do you NEED? Sugar Daddy, Don't Tell, Vengeance, Foreplay, and Troublemaker or Denial (these two are super similar).

Score card:

Category
Rating
Comments
Packaging
4 
Simple black tubes that have the brand logo on them. I love that these come in cute black boxes with white polka dots. 
Scent
 I actually really like this scent. It smells like delicious candy- something like smarties or candy necklaces.
Application
Some darker colors apply streakier than others. I would have liked to see more of the shades perform how Don't Tell does.
Pigmentation
The concept for these was supposed to be that they are sheer, but buildable to a high-pigment finish. With some colors, yes. However, I considered leaving a few shades unswatched as they didn't even show up on the skin. 
Comfort
 These are very smooth and comfortable.
Longevity
Not very long lasting. They are similar to a MAC lustre in this category.
Dupability (Originality)
 Yes, these colors are pretty original. However, some of the lighter colors are dupes for MAC lustre lipsticks.

Overall Score: 3.3
